Mohanlal’s Drishyam 3 creates box office storm! Film crosses Rs 141 crore worldwide in just 4 days

| @indiablooms | May 25, 2026, at 03:10 pm

Mumbai/IBNS: Drishyam 3 continued its dream run at the box office as the Mohanlal-starrer grossed Rs 141 crore worldwide, shattering several previous records, Sacnilk reported.

Second biggest opening weekend for a Malayalam film

The film has reportedly registered the second-biggest opening weekend in Malayalam cinema after also delivering the second-biggest opening day for a Malayalam film.

Released on May 21, Drishyam 3 earned Rs 54.55 crore at the domestic box office and another Rs 78 crore overseas within just four days. 

Massive overseas response boosts collections

A significant chunk of the film’s earnings came from international markets, underlining the massive global fanbase of Mohanlal and the enduring popularity of the Drishyam franchise.

The thriller franchise remains one of the most successful and critically acclaimed film series in Indian cinema.

Mohanlal Returns As Georgekutty

Directed by Jeethu Joseph, the film sees Mohanlal reprise his iconic role of Georgekutty.

The cast also features Meena, Ansiba Hassan, Esther Anil, Asha Sharath, Siddique, Murali Gopy and KB Ganesh Kumar.

A Landmark Malayalam Franchise

The Drishyam franchise remains one of Malayalam cinema’s most influential and celebrated series.

The original Drishyam (2013) redefined thriller storytelling in Indian cinema, while Drishyam 2 (2021) carried forward the gripping narrative successfully, building massive anticipation for the third installment.
